Areal Flood Advisory
Statement as of 7:10 PM MDT on July 5, 2009


... The Arroyo and small stream flood advisory remains in effect until
830 PM MDT for extreme southeastern Pueblo... north central Las
Animas... southwestern bent and southern Otero counties...

At 707 PM MDT... Doppler radar showed the heavy rain has moved out of
the flood advisory. The area of heaviest rain was around
Timpas... where a weather spotter recorded nearly 3 inches of rain.

Drainage basins most affected will be Benton Arroyo... Timpas
creek... and south Dry Creek. Minor flooding will be likely across
these drainage basins in the Timpas area. In these basins... water
will flow north toward the Arkansas River through 830 PM... and could
cause some minor flooding south and east of Rockyford... and south of
Swink. No major flooding has been reported.

Precautionary/preparedness actions...

If you are in or close to the flood advisory area be cautious when
approaching water... either on foot or in a vehicle. If you are along
a creek or drainage area... monitor water levels and be prepared to
take action to protect life and property. Do not attempt to cross
swiftly flowing water or still water of unknown depth on foot or by
vehicle. Be cautious at night when it is harder to determine the
depth of water.
